Description
Summary:An multichannel analyzer has been designed, and its performance has been evaluated. The multichannel analyzer is embedded into a Field programmable gate array. The design incudes the virtual instrument in order to hand and to visualize the pulse height spectrum. Two commercially available multichannel analyzers using a NaI(Tl) and HPGe detectors were used to obtain the pulse height spectra of 137Cs, 60Co and 152Eu sources and were compared with the pulse height spectra obtained with the embedded multichannel analyzer, being alike the spectra obtained with the commercial multichannel analyzer. Our design is smaller, low cost and it has options to add other features. •An MCA embedded into a FPGA was designed, built and evaluated.•To hand and visualize the spectra a VI was designed.•The obtained pulse height spectra are alike to spectra measured with commercial MCA.
